Job Summary The Business Advisor provides priority support for major development projects that are politically or economically significant to the City. The role facilitates strategic oversight from project ideation through to occupancy, fostering innovation, collaboration, and exceptional customer service.

The Business Advisor also supports internal stakeholders by optimizing business systems, advancing strategic initiatives, and recommending improvements to service delivery. This role contributes to divisional projects and continuous improvement efforts, while providing regular updates on project status and progress to senior leadership.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Ensure priority applications are supported through a streamlined review process committed to achieving project timelines through project management and expertise.
  • Represent Building Division interests at stakeholder meetings.
  • Mediate and resolve escalated file issues and engage multi-disciplinary teams to facilitate resolution.
  • Convey complex, technical information to project stakeholders to facilitate understanding and support informed decision-making.
  • Develop and present business cases, business/operational plans, cost benefit analysis, feasibility studies.
  • Lead management of long-term strategy projects, including developing RFP’s, project charters and project plans, and public engagement sessions.
  • Negotiate partnerships with public, private and not-for-profit entities.
  • Conduct market research, and operational assessments.
  • Lead and manage teams to identify budget requirements, ensure timelines are met and funds managed appropriately.
  • Budget and manage capital accounts.
  • Comply with relevant City policies.
